Sha256: 2e0d22086b955ec46a5589955b54b17dc742aef7614dc65ee6a6e8f2587cbdc4

Contents?: true

Size: 378 Bytes

Versions: 69

Compression:

Stored size: 378 Bytes

Contents

define(['./difference', './slice'], function (difference, slice) {

    /**
     * Insert item into array if not already present.
     */
    function insert(arr, rest_items) {
        var diff = difference(slice(arguments, 1), arr);
        if (diff.length) {
            Array.prototype.push.apply(arr, diff);
        }
        return arr.length;
    }
    return insert;
});

Version data entries

69 entries across 69 versions & 2 rubygems

Version Path
trusty-festivity-extension-2.6.3 node_modules/bower/node_modules/mout/src/array/insert.js
trusty-festivity-extension-2.6.2 node_modules/bower/node_modules/mout/src/array/insert.js
trusty-festivity-extension-2.6.1 node_modules/bower/node_modules/mout/src/array/insert.js
trusty-festivity-extension-2.6 node_modules/bower/node_modules/mout/src/array/insert.js
trusty-festivity-extension-2.5.19 node_modules/bower/node_modules/mout/src/array/insert.js
trusty-festivity-extension-2.5.18 node_modules/bower/node_modules/mout/src/array/insert.js
trusty-festivity-extension-2.5.17 node_modules/bower/node_modules/mout/src/array/insert.js
trusty-festivity-extension-2.5.16 node_modules/bower/node_modules/mout/src/array/insert.js
trusty-festivity-extension-2.5.15 node_modules/bower/node_modules/mout/src/array/insert.js
trusty-festivity-extension-2.5.14 node_modules/bower/node_modules/mout/src/array/insert.js
trusty-festivity-extension-2.5.13 node_modules/bower/node_modules/mout/src/array/insert.js
trusty-festivity-extension-2.5.12 node_modules/bower/node_modules/mout/src/array/insert.js
trusty-festivity-extension-2.5.11 node_modules/bower/node_modules/mout/src/array/insert.js
trusty-festivity-extension-2.5.10 node_modules/bower/node_modules/mout/src/array/insert.js
trusty-festivity-extension-2.5.9 node_modules/bower/node_modules/mout/src/array/insert.js
trusty-festivity-extension-2.5.8 node_modules/bower/node_modules/mout/src/array/insert.js
trusty-festivity-extension-2.5.7 node_modules/bower/node_modules/mout/src/array/insert.js
trusty-festivity-extension-2.5.6 node_modules/bower/node_modules/mout/src/array/insert.js
trusty-festivity-extension-2.5.5 node_modules/bower/node_modules/mout/src/array/insert.js
trusty-festivity-extension-2.5.4 node_modules/bower/node_modules/mout/src/array/insert.js